Races finally get under way in spite of the warm temperatures! 100 kids raced January 7th at Saint Mary's University, for the first time ever on 100% man made snow. The race consisted of a relay on the 600 Meter course, which meant kids had to navigate the loop 6 times. Kids racing were varsity and junior varsity competitors.

Dedication and the great love of the sport brings out many helping hands. After 3 long days and nights, making snow, moving it about and even getting the big CAT stuck in the snow, tracks were finally laid and the fun began. No small task in the Spring like temperatures. In the morning a great classic was skied and 2 1/2 hours later 100 kids came to try out cross country skiing.
